LA Panel asks R&B Deptt to act on Govt assurances
6/24/2015 11:47:27 PM

Early Times Report

SRINAGAR, June 24:The Committee on Government Assurances of Jammu and Kashmir Legislative Assembly today directed the Roads and Buildings (R&B) Department to fulfil all pending Government Assurances in a time bound manner. The meeting was convened here under the chairmanship of MLA, Hakeem Mohammad Yaseen to discuss and examine the Action Taken Reports (ATRs) on 19th report of the Committee of Assurances besides reviewing overall functioning of the R&B department, an official statement said Wednesday evening.
Legislators, Zahoor Ahmed Mir, Sham Lal Choudhary, Dr Gagan Bhagat and Noor Mohammad Sheikh attended the meeting and stressed upon the officers of R&B department to gear up their field functionaries and achieve the targets in full. Threadbare discussion was held on Action Taken Report of various Government Assurances pertaining to Roads and Buildings Department (R&B).
The Panel was apprised by the R&B authorities about the measures taken by the department to raise the road infrastructure in the state besides physical and financial achievements by the department.
The Panel directed the concerned to furnish proper reply to the members of the Committee well in time.
Among others, Secretary, (Tech) R&B, Chief Engineer, PMGSY Kashmir, XENs, SEs, and other senior officers of R&B department besides officers and officials of Assembly Secretariat were also present on the occasion.
